Sentiment Classification at the Time of the Tunisian Uprising: Machine Learning Techniques Applied to a New Corpus for Arabic Language
Sentiment analysis is the field of study that analyzes people's opinions, sentiments, attitudes, and emotions from written language. It is one of the most active research areas in natural language processing and is also widely studied in data mining, web mining, and text mining. In recent years, text mining and sentiment analysis are being in almost every business and social domain which study all human activities and key influencers of our behaviors. Even though there are, at present, several studies related to this theme, most of them focus mainly on English texts. The resources available for opinion mining in other languages, such as Arabic, are still limited. In this paper, we propose a new sentiment analysis system destined to classify users' opinions which is performed with a new corpus for Arabic language gathered from users' posts at the time of the Tunisian revolution.
